Technical Analyst (Kai Nakamura)
Kai Nakamura: MON is 3.1% above SMA20 and 1.6% above SMA50, with MACD histogram expanding to +0.0001238. But price remains 9.0% below SMA200, while SMA50 sits 10.5% below SMA200; the 0.02621 high is still 17.3% away.
Sentiment Analyst (Sofia Reyes)
Sofia Reyes: Fear&Greed is 29, but 64.3% of long accounts and a 1.80 long/short ratio show directional crowding beneath the fear. Taker buy/sell at 0.85 says sellers still have the immediate initiative; funding is unavailable.
Macro & News Analyst (Ed Walsh)
Ed Walsh: The headline flow is constructive—rapid holder growth, heavy activity, MetaMask yield functionality, and a possible $5B cbBTC liquidity bridge. Those are adoption catalysts, but the data pack offers no quantified revenue, usage, or liquidity realization to override the chart.
Fundamental Analyst (Priya Anand)
Priya Anand: Monad’s holder growth, network activity, and potential Bitcoin bridge point to improving ecosystem utility. The pack provides no token-supply, emissions, valuation, or cash-flow figures, so fundamental conviction is limited.
